Heim > Artikel > Backend-Entwicklung > Lassen Sie uns über das Mountain Array in PHP sprechen
Ich frage mich, ob Sie in PHP jemals von einem solchen Array namens Mountain Array gehört haben. Heute stellen wir das Bergmassiv im Detail vor. Freunde in Not können sich darauf beziehen.
Gültiges Bergarray
Gibt bei einem ganzzahligen Array A „true“ zurück, wenn es sich um ein gültiges Bergarray handelt, andernfalls „false“.
Lassen Sie uns überprüfen, ob A die folgenden Bedingungen erfüllt:
A.length >= 3
Unter der Bedingung 0
A[0] .Länge < ;= 10000
0
Einer der beiden Zeiger verläuft von vorne nach hinten, der andere von hinten nach vorne , solange sie sich endlich in der Mitte treffen können.
Achten Sie auf die kritische Bedingung: Wenn sich links oder rechts nicht bewegt, bedeutet dies, dass es sich um ein monoton steigendes oder fallendes Array handelt und es sich immer noch nicht um einen Berg handelt.
输入:[2,1] 输出:false
Das obige ist der detaillierte Inhalt vonLassen Sie uns über das Mountain Array in PHP sprechen.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!